The Vintage Wrist Watch Company has dated this piece to the 1930s.
The watch has a Buren stem-winding movement (19 35/12) which is working nicely. The movement is protected by an inner hinged cover.
The watch measures 48mm diameter excluding the stem and the loop.
The back of the case has a couple of small indentations and a very slight unevenness but overall very acceptable.

The watch glass has the odd short scratch but nothing too detrimental at all.
The dial is signed with the name of the original retailer, J G Graves of Sheffield. It is in lovely condition with blued steel Breguet style hands, a subsidiary seconds dial and an outer minute track.

The watch comes with a silver double albert with each chain measuring 24cm long including the T-bar and the clasp.
The watch comes in a vintage mahogany box, originally from Oertling of London, manufacturer of balances and scales.
